From Forbe's, yesterday:

"Today, Amazon.com introduced Prime Now, a service in Manhattan promising delivery in as soon as one hour. According to the Wall Street Journal, Amazon said it will expand the service to other cities next year. Amazon will charge $7.99 for delivery within an hour, though two-hour delivery is free. Amazon said more than 25,000 items are eligible for delivery under the Prime Now program, which is only available to customers who pay $99 for the annual Prime membership."
